A New Era: Apotex Gets Fresh Leadership As SK Completes Acquisition

Industry Veteran Allan Oberman Takes The Reins As CEO Of Canadian Generics Giant

As SK Capital Partners completes its acquisition of Apotex, generics industry veteran Allan Oberman has been named as the new president and CEO of the Canadian giant, replacing Jeff Watson who will remain on the company’s board.

Fresh leadership has been installed at Apotex, as the Canadian generics giant announced the completion of its acquisition by funds advised by SK Capital Partners.
